AI Summary

US farmers are experiencing significant financial strain due to increased fertilizer costs, a direct consequence of the ongoing Iran war. The conflict has led to the closure of the Strait of Hormuz, a critical route for fertilizer production and transportation. This closure is squeezing farmers like Rodney Bushmeyer of Bushmeyer Farms in Illinois, whose family has been farming for over a century. The rising input costs are making agricultural operations unsustainable for many, threatening the livelihoods of long-standing farming families. The situation suggests potential impacts on food production and prices if fertilizer costs remain elevated.
